Ethiopia: Giraffes Maximum Card

 

 Yt:ET 374
YT: 374

Stamp: Ethiopia – Definitive series “Ethiopian Mammals”, 35¢, multicolour, depicting a giraffe (Issue: 16.06.1961)

Postmark: Ethiopia – Circular date stamp “Philatelic Dept. A.A.” (Addis Ababa) – 25.04.1963

Postcard: Colour photographic illustration of two giraffes standing in an enclosed zoo environment, one feeding from elevated branches while the other is positioned in profile, showing the characteristic long neck and patterned coat of the species. The composition reflects a naturalistic zoological scene. (edition unknown)

Concordance:

Thematic: The thematic concordance is excellent: the stamp portrays a giraffe within the Ethiopian Mammals definitive series, while the postcard depicts two giraffes in a zoological setting. Both elements clearly align through the representation of the same animal species.

Geographic: Both stamp and cancellation originate from Ethiopia, and the “Philatelic Dept. A.A.” postmark further reinforces the Ethiopian origin, ensuring strong geographic authenticity.

Temporal: The postmark date (25.04.1963) occurs within the valid usage period of the 1961 definitive issue, providing proper temporal concordance for a maximum card based on a multi‑year definitive series.
